**Key Ceremony Checklist — Item 7: Flaglight Rollout Framework**

Before signing the release keys for Flaglight, confirm all feature flags in the ceremony environment are pinned to their frozen snapshot. No flag changes are permitted between snapshot and signature. Verify the two-person rule: you and the ceremony lead both initial the log. Once the keys are sealed in the escrow module, the escrow client will prompt you; enter the recovery passphrase shown directly below.

strongbox words: raldor-eliir-lamael

Internal Memo — Franchise Agreement Update

To: Sales Leads

Quick heads-up, team. We've just wrapped the main terms on the franchise agreement with Bramblehut Kitchens, which brings their fast-casual format into our Westvale and Corrin Bay territories. Royalties land at 6%, training costs are shared, and exclusivity runs for five years. Nothing to announce publicly yet — hold off on customer conversations until legal finishes the final pass next week. For your planning purposes, the confidential context is noted directly below.

management briefing: Gorysek Holdings is in early talks to buy Lamathix Holdings for about $23.9 million. The Holok launch date is December 22, and nothing goes to the press before then.

Quick heads-up on Pinwheel UI versioning: we cut a minor release every sprint, and anything touching component props needs a changeset file in the PR. No changeset, no merge — the bot will nag you. Majors are rare and go through the design council first. The full policy, with examples of what counts as breaking, lives on the internal page below.

wiki page, bahip-yahip: https://grafana.qirvanlabs.corp/browse/display/projects/cc3a1b9dbfc9

**Q: Where is the mail room now, and how do I get in?**

The mail room moved from the basement to Level 1, room 1.08, next to the loading bay at Caldermoor Plaza. Deliveries should be directed there from Monday onward. The old basement room is locked and out of use. Reception staff accepting parcels after hours can access room 1.08 via the keypad on the corridor side using the code below.

door code, tajof-kageg: bdg-QVDCE-3